PhotoSynth requires a LOT of redundancy, and can't do any guesswork. Also, Richard Hammond will be matched more than the opera house in another set of images.
You CAN eventually match these outlying images of the OH all together, but you need to start with a really unambiguous set of images so it can build up an initial idea of the geometry.
